 6     Sec. ___.  NEW SECTION.  514C.10  COVERAGE FOR
 7   ADOPTED CHILD.
 8     1.  DEFINITIONS.  For purposes of this section,
 9   unless the context otherwise requires:
10     a.  "Child" means, with respect to an adoption or a
11   placement for adoption of a child, an individual who
12   has not attained age eighteen as of the date of the
13   issuance of a final adoption decree, or upon an
14   interlocutory adoption decree becoming a final
15   adoption decree, as provided in chapter 600, or as of
16   the date of the placement for adoption.
17     b.  "Placement for adoption" means the assumption
18   and retention of a legal obligation for the total or
19   partial support of the child in anticipation of the
20   adoption of the child.  The child's placement with a
21   person terminates upon the termination of such legal
22   obligation.
23     2.  COVERAGE REQUIRED.  A policy or contract
24   providing for third-party payment or prepayment of
25   health or medical expenses shall provide coverage
26   benefits to a dependent child adopted by, or placed
27   for adoption with, an insured or enrollee under the
28   same terms and conditions as apply to a biological,
29   dependent child of the insured or enrollee.  The
30   issuer of the policy or contract shall not restrict
31   coverage under the policy or contract for a dependent
32   child adopted by, or placed for adoption with, the
33   insured or enrollee solely on the basis of a
34   preexisting condition of such dependent child at the
35   time that the child would otherwise become eligible
36   for coverage under the plan, if the adoption or
37   placement occurs while the insured or enrollee is
38   eligible for coverage under the policy or contract.
